Dickie Thon
Richard William Thon
All-Star Player
Bats: Right , Throws: Right
Height: 5' 11" , Weight: 175 lb.

Born: June 20, 1958 in South Bend, IN
Signed
by the California Angels as an amateur free agent in 1975. (All Transactions)
Debut: May 22, 1979
Final Game: October 3, 1993

* - Signifies Hall of Famer

November 23, 1975: Signed by the California Angels as an amateur free agent.

April 1, 1981: Traded by the California Angels to the Houston Astros for Ken Forsch.

November 12, 1985: Granted Free Agency.

January 7, 1986: Signed as a Free Agent with the Houston Astros.

November 9, 1987: Granted Free Agency.

February 18, 1988: Signed as a Free Agent with the San Diego Padres.

January 27, 1989: Purchased by the Philadelphia Phillies from the San Diego Padres.

November 4, 1991: Granted Free Agency.

December 16, 1991: Signed as a Free Agent with the Texas Rangers.

October 5, 1992: Released by the Texas Rangers.

February 2, 1993: Signed as a Free Agent with the Milwaukee Brewers.

October 29, 1993: Granted Free Agency.
